If we assume for simplicity that our rocket flies perfectly vertically with a zero angle of attack (in rocketry, angle of attack is the angle between the long axis of a rocket and its velocity vector), we can ignore the lift force acting on the rocket and consider only the three forces as shown in the picture: As we can see, all three forces acting on the rocket change during its flight. And for the model rocket to achieve a stable flight and not to complete its mission without leaving the launcher, the thrust-to-weight ratio must be at least 5:1[4] for the rocket to be moving at least 14 m/s (45 ft/s) by the time it leaves the launch rod or rail. This model rocket altitude calculator determines the estimated maximum flight altitude of a model rocket based on the distance between the spotter and the launch pad and the angle between the horizontal and the rocket at the top of its flight path (the apogee) assuming that the rocket is flying perfectly vertically. Maximum height of the object is the highest vertical position along its trajectory. The object is flying upwards before reaching the highest point - and it's falling after that point. It means that at the highest point of projectile motion, the vertical velocity is equal to 0 (Vy = 0).
